![]() |
|
||||||||||
|
|||||
|
don't panic!
Регистрация: Aug 2001
Сообщений: 4,121
|
вот спасибо.... не дал неам пропасть :))
|
|
|||||
|
ребя так узнать при загрузке для всех MC _х _у и сохранить в отдельный параметр каждого MC ???
по типу MovieClip.prototype.fx = function () {return this._x}; MovieClip.prototype.fx - сделать readOnly ???
__________________
file-> new-> F9 -> Ctrl+v/*code*/ ->ctrl+enter |
|
|||||
|
"человек"
Регистрация: Nov 2002
Адрес: +-
Сообщений: 1,807
|
неверю что топ проснулся
![]() поиск его разбудил Цитата:
Цитата:
![]()
__________________
flash it |
|
|||||
|
"человек"
Регистрация: Nov 2002
Адрес: +-
Сообщений: 1,807
|
Цитата:
ентер фрейм покроет его аутпут бесконечными значеним ![]() лучше либо onData либо onLoad
__________________
flash it |
|
|||||
|
"человек"
Регистрация: Nov 2002
Адрес: +-
Сообщений: 1,807
|
for(mc in _root){with(_root[mc]){
savex=_x; savey= this._y; result = "координаты клипа " +this._name+ "x:"+savex+" y:"+savey; trace(result); } } или лучше так ![]()
__________________
flash it |
|
|||||
|
"человек"
Регистрация: Nov 2002
Адрес: +-
Сообщений: 1,807
|
for(mc in _root){with(_root[mc]){
savex=_x; savey= _y; result = "Êîîðäèíàòû êëèïà " +_name+ " x:"+savex+" y:"+savey; trace(result); } } сорри
__________________
flash it |
|
|||||
|
Регистрация: Feb 2001
Сообщений: 1,893
|
MovieClip.prototype.onEnterFrame = function() {
trace(this + " --> x: "+ this._x + " y: " + this._y); if(this == _level0) MovieClip.prototype.onEnterFrame = null; } Вот так? ![]() |
|
|||||
|
llllllllll
а как реализовать такое же только через MovieClip.prototype.addProperty("load_x",getLoad_x, null); ??? что писать в getLoad_x = function (){...} ??? если onEnterFrame уже занят... ЗЫ. getLoad_x = function () { x = this._x; return x; }; как сделать так что бы этот параметр не аптейтился, т.е. просто reaonly ???
__________________
file-> new-> F9 -> Ctrl+v/*code*/ ->ctrl+enter Последний раз редактировалось fiot; 16.07.2003 в 02:00. |
|
|||||
var n = 7;
MovieClip.prototype.x = function() {
if (this._x != 0 ) $x = this._x;
ASSetPropFlags(this, ["$x"], n);
return $x;
};
MovieClip.prototype.y = function() {
if (this._y != 0 ) $y = this._y;
ASSetPropFlags(this, ["$y"], n);
return $y;
};
ASSetPropFlags(MovieClip.prototype, ["x", "y"], n);
MovieClip.prototype.useHandCursor = 0;
MovieClip.prototype.onRollOver = function() {
if (this.hitTest(_root._xmouse, _root._ymouse, 1)) {
trace(this._name+"| x:"+this.x()+" | y:"+this.y());
this._x += 10;
}
};
__________________
file-> new-> F9 -> Ctrl+v/*code*/ ->ctrl+enter |
![]() |
Часовой пояс GMT +4, время: 19:59. |
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| |
| Опции просмотра | |
|
|